An enemies-to-lovers story with a surprise baby element, it\u2019s romance trope crack, and a beautiful story with a fun, functional and chemistry-filled love story that had me captivated from start to finish. I loved it so much!<\/p>\n<p>This is the fourth book in the <i>Runaway<\/i> series, and Aria is the fourth of six former teen runaways to take a road trip in an old Cadillac, passing it from one to the next, as the car makes its way from Boston to California. We met Aria in the last book, when the car was passed on to her, and she\u2019s making the trip from her home in Oregon to her twin sister in Arizona, to pass the car on to the next part of its journey.<\/p>\n<p>Aria and her sister, Clara, are as close as they can possibly be. She\u2019s thrilled to be visiting her sister and nephew, and can\u2019t wait to spend two weeks with them. Of course that means she also has to deal with Clara\u2019s boss, billionaire Broderick Carmichael \u2013 a man that she hates with a passion.<\/p>\n<p>Clara lives in a house on Brody\u2019s property, and as his personal assistant, they are a big part of each other\u2019s lives. She\u2019s even going as his platonic date to an awkward family wedding. But when Clara falls ill, Aria steps in to help, and she and Brody are forced into close proximity as they fake a relationship at an exclusive, formal family event. The evening brings some revelations as Aria and Brody proceed to get drunk together &#8211; they laugh and banter, and learn that the other isn\u2019t as bad as they once thought, and they end up caving to the mad attraction they\u2019ve always had to each other for one glorious night. Things don\u2019t go so well after that, and they go their separate ways until a few weeks later when Aria learns that she\u2019s pregnant from their night together.<\/p>\n<p>I love books with pregnancy and babies in them, watching how people respond to such a massive change in their life circumstances, and that is where this book shined. Brody immediately steps up, there for Aria in every way that he can be, offering her the chance to change her life, asking only to be a part of it \u2013 including moving her into his home for the next 12 months.<\/p>\n<blockquote><p><i>She shouldn\u2019t worry.
